The Three Fabulous Guitarists In Concert July 29
The Three Fabulous Guitarists will perform at New Mexico Highlands University’s Kennedy Hall July 29 at 7 p.m.
The guitarists are Daniel Weston, Stuart Green and Roberto Capocchi.
General admission tickets are $30, and student tickets are $10. Advance tickets may be purchased for $20 by calling 575.737.0276

Ray Drew Gallery Exhibits
August 1 - August 15 Las Vegas Heritage Exhibit
Historical documents, photographs and art work about Las Vegas and New Mexico Highlands Unversity
